Costa Linda Beach Resort

Description:

  • On a glorious 183m (600-ft.) stretch of Eagle Beach, this timeshare offers some of Aruba's most impressive accommodations. Its five-story Dutch-Caribbean buildings feature sunny ocher walls with white trim and terra-cotta tile roofs. Inside, tropical colors, split-cane furniture, and light-tile floors brighten the enormous two- and three-bedroom suites. All units have expansive living/dining rooms, kitchens, at least two TVs, a master suite with raised Roman tub and separate shower, a guest bedroom with twin beds and full bathroom, and a large private balcony with an ocean view. The three-bedroom suites boast an adjoining studio with its own kitchenette, TV, and bathroom; and an enormous balcony. Big enough to entertain 20 to 30 cocktail guests, these ocean-facing terraces feature patio furniture for eight, a raised Jacuzzi for four, and a party-size barbecue grill. Built in 1991, the resort undergoes constant refurbishment and promotes environmental consciousness: Recycling bins and posted exhortations to conserve are everywhere.

    Facilities: 2 restaurants; 2 bars; babysitting; children's program; teen program; concierge; exercise room; large outdoor pool; children's pool; 2 tennis courts lit for night play; watersports equipment/rentals nearby; beach wheelchair available; barbecue facilities
